Practical Publisher Notes for Implementation
Before integrating this design asset into your workflow, keep these technical and strategic tips in mind:
- Screen Testing: Preview the graphic on desktop, tablet, and mobile screens. Vector files scale beautifully, but composition matters.
- Typography Pairing: Experiment with font pairings. The graphic works well beside sans-serif fonts for a modern look, script fonts for a feminine touch, or display fonts for bold headlines. Avoid pairing it with overly ornate handwritten fonts that compete for attention.
- Contrast and Readability: Check the graphic against both light and dark backgrounds. Ensure text overlays remain readable.
- File Size Optimization: Although SVGs are lightweight, export raster versions (PNG) at appropriate resolutions for web performance. Compress images properly to maintain fast load times.
- Licensing Verification: Confirm your commercial license before using the asset on monetized websites, affiliate pages, or paid content products. Most craft marketplaces allow commercial use, but restrictions may apply.
